Slides: https://speakerdeck.com/davydovanton/hanami-architecture
Telegram channel (russian): https://t.me/pepegramming
Ссылки на конкретные посты: http://telegra.ph/Pepegramming-Contents-07-16
http://github.com/davydovanton/hanami-architecture
- https://engineers.sg/v/1829
- https://www.icelab.com.au/notes/tim-talks-functional-architecture-at-reddotrubyconf
- https://www.youtube.com/watch?v=SRQVhHzW-Eo&t=3s
- http://rom-rb.org/4.0/learn/core/changesets/
- http://rom-rb.org/
- https://github.com/infinum/rails-handbook/blob/master/Design%20Patterns/Query%20Objects.md
- https://www.infoq.com/minibooks/domain-driven-design-quickly
- http://blog.arkency.com
- https://www.amazon.com/Domain-Driven-Design-Tackling-Complexity-Software/dp/0321125215
- https://www.confluent.io/blog/event-sourcing-cqrs-stream-processing-apache-kafka-whats-connection/
- https://www.youtube.com/watch?v=STKCRSUsyP0
- https://martinfowler.com/eaaDev/EventSourcing.html
- http://microservices.io/patterns/data/event-sourcing.html
- https://martinfowler.com/bliki/CQRS.html
- https://en.wikipedia.org/wiki/Command–query_separation
- https://github.com/karafka/karafka
- https://github.com/RailsEventStore/rails_event_store
- https://docs.microsoft.com/en-us/azure/architecture/patterns/event-sourcing